Handover Note — Project Lanthorn Delay

From Director Vexley to Director Omand. For heads of department.

Lanthorn slips two quarters. Root cause: vendor tooling failures plus underscoped integration work. Budget overrun contained at 9%. Revised milestones circulated last week; hold your teams to them. Escalations go to the steering group only. No external communication until sign-off. The confidential business-planning note appears immediately below.

management briefing: Headcount on the Belix team goes from 60 to 93 by the end of November. Gross margin on Belix came in at 23 percent against a plan of 47 percent.

**Handover: Deep-link routing (Wrenfall app)**

State of things: the universal-link resolver was refactored last sprint; most routes migrated, but campaign links still hit the legacy mapper. If routing breaks overnight, restart the Lintbridge resolver service first — that fixes 90% of pages. Config changes require unlocking the routing vault. The recovery passphrase for it is:

unlock words, yagug-yawip: oliix-fenael

Hey plugin folks — this PR adds hot-reloading of config to the Larkspur host, so your plugins pick up changes without a restart. We watch the config dir, debounce rapid edits, and call your on_reload hook with the new snapshot. If your hook throws, we keep the old config and log it. No API breakage expected, but test your hooks against churn. Reload behavior is governed by these constants.

tuning table, kawep-tawif:
CAPS = {
    "olidor": 80,
    "belion": 7,
    "quenys": 225,
    "druox": 839,
    "fraath": 482,
}